CD13870 Wagner Parsifal 2002 Salzburg

Stagione lirica 2001 / 2002 EURORADIO GROSSES FESTSPIELHAUS, SALZBURG PARSIFAL Opera in tre atti di Richard Wagner PERSONAGGI INTERPRETI Amfortas Albert Dohmen Titurel Markus Hollop Gurnemanz Hans Tschammer Parsifal Thomas Moser Klingsor Wilm Shulte Eike Kundry Violeta Urmana 1° Cavaliere del Graal Fran Supper 2° Cavaliere del Graal Bernd Hofmann Voce dall'alto Elena Zhidkova Prima fanciulla fiore Caroline Stein Seconda fanciulla fiore Christine Buffle Terza fanciulla fiore Heidi Zehnder Quarta fanciulla fiore Gesa Hoppe Quinta fanciulla fiore Karin Süss Sesta fanciulla fiore Elena Zhikova Berliner Philharmoniker Solisti del coro Tölz Boys Coro femminile del Coro "Arnold Schoenberg" Coro maschile del "Coro Filarmonico di Praga" direttore Claudio Abbado regia Peter Stein scene Gianni Dessi costumi Anna Maria Heinreich In diretta EURORADIO Registrato il 23 marzo 2002 al Grosses Festpielhaus di Salisburgo

Tempi previsti per la rappresentazione ATTO I (parte I) durata circa 1h 06' ATTO I (parte II) durata circa 46' ATTO II durata circa 1h 08' ATTO III durata circa 1h 15'
